A Web-Based Tool for Developing Multilingual Pronunciation Lexicons

Abstract
We present a web-based tool for generating and editing pronunciation lexicons in
multiple languages. The tool is implemented as a web application on Google App
Engine and can be accessed remotely from a web browser. The client application
displays to users a textual prompt and interface that reconfigures based on
language and task. It lets users generate pronunciations via constrained phoneme
selection, which allows users with no special training to provide phonemic
transcriptions efficiently and accurately.
